> For the following query,
> {code}
> select EMPLOYEE_ID from cp.`employee.json` limit 2;
> +-------------+
> | employee_id |
> +-------------+
> | 1           |
> | 2           |
> +-------------+
> {code}
> Even though upper-case EMPLOYEE_ID matches the field 'employee_id' in the input JSON file, Drill did not preset the upper-case in the output result, which seems to be not right.
> The plan coming out of optiq/calcite seems right, as it has a project which will do the renaming. But Drill's logical planning will remove such project, hence not being able to preserve the upper-case in the output.
